🎙 THE HOG POD

In this episode of The Hog Pod, we sit down with Razorbacks defensive lineman Cam Ball. Known for his power on the field, Cam shares the story behind his journey to Arkansas, his deep-rooted loyalty, and the work ethic instilled by his father. Beyond football, Cam opens up about his passion for cooking, which led him to start his own barbecue business, "Ball’s Barbecue." From his upbringing in Atlanta to dreaming of the NFL, Cam talks about the lessons he’s learned, the importance of giving back, and his ultimate goal to make a lasting impact—both on and off the field. This is a candid and inspiring look at the man behind the pads.

📈 STOCK UP

🔺 Brought The Boom. The sixth-ranked soccer team got their first road win as they shut out Oklahoma 1-0. The Razorback defense didn’t allow the Sooners to put a shot on goal. Taylor Berman scored the lone goal of the match, assisted by Ava Tankersley. Arkansas will hit the road to play Texas on Friday.

🔺 Pretty In Pink. Razorback volleyball made their first match in Barnhill in two weeks a quick one. They swept Alabama for their second home sweep in a row! Aniya Madkin led the team with 15 kills, while Romani Thurman was behind her with 11. Hannah Hogue recorded her 12th double-double of the season. There were 2,543 fans in Barnhill, mostly in pink, for a new season high.

🔺 TV Time. Razorback fans can catch Arkansas women’s basketball on television 10 times this season! They’ll have nine games airing on SEC Network and their matchup at UCLA will air on Big 10 Network. The Hogs will take the court for the first time on Friday for an exhibition against Northeastern State.
